 Keating, Jeffrey Michael age 80, beloved husband of Catherine "Kitty" (nee O'Shea), loving father of Noreen "Nora" (Robert) Anzinger, Jeffrey J. (Mary), Kevin (Diane), Eileen (James) Convery, Daniel (Susan), John (Patricia) and Brendan (Shannon), proud grandfather of Kelly, Stefanie, Kate, Ellie, Jackie, Mike, Annie, Amelia, Erin, Marie, Jeffrey, Mari, Karly, Evan, Kristen, Danny, Tara and Joey, special step-grandfather to John and Jennifer, adoring great step-grandfather to Isabella and Angelina. Best friend to Mary, Gabe, Barbara and Mike and friend to many others. Visitation at Cooney Funeral Home, 625 Busse Hwy., Park Ridge, Sunday, from 2 to 9 p.m. Funeral Monday, 9 a.m. to Our Lady of Victory Church, 5212 W. Agatite, Chicago. Mass at 10 a.m. Interment Maryhill Cemetery. Native of Cahirceveen, Co. Kerry, Ireland. Veteran U.S. Army-Korea. Blacksmith and welder for almost 50 years. Retired from CTA in 1990. Family requests no flowers. To honor our father, please make memorial donations to the Irish American Heritage Center, 4626 N. Knox, Chicago, IL, 60630 or American Cancer Society, P.O. Box 22718, Oklahoma City, OK, 73123-1718. For info: 847-685-1002 www.cooneyfuneralhome.com
